E-AEC Recertification FAQs

Can I recertify my E-AEC early?

You may begin uploading documents for your E-AEC recertification/renewal application up to three (3) months prior to set expiration; however, your certification will not be renewed until the calendar month it is due, and ELSO reviews your submission. For example, if your E-AEC expires in October 2025, you may begin uploading recertification documents in August 2025, but your recertification will not be processed until October 2025.

What happens if I miss the recertification deadline?

If you miss the recertification deadline, your E-AEC will expire on the date posted on your certificate, potentially leading to the need to reapply for certification and meet all the initial certification requirements again, or the need to apply for reactivation of a lapsed certification, as outlined in this document. 
It is essential to submit all recertification documentation and any applicable fees prior to the end of your certification's expiration month. It is the sole responsibility of the certified individual to know when their E-AEC is set to expire, and to apply for recertification prior to the expiration month.

What if my recertification is denied?

If your E-AEC recertification is denied, you will be notified of this decision with an explanation of denial, as well as instructions to request reconsideration of this decision. Please review the E-AEC Recertification policies outlined in this document for further details. 

Can I use my CEUs or CMEs to fulfill the Continuing Education requirement?

Yes, CEUs and CMEs can both be used to fulfill the Continuing Education requirement, if they are related to ECMO! Please review the Continuing Education requirement section for further details and examples of accepted Continuing Education activities.

How long will it take to receive my renewed E-AEC?

Your recertification application will be processed automatically  and you will receive their new E-AEC certificate after submitting your materials. All applications are subject to ELSO's auditing process.
